Overview

The TX is Lexus's first dedicated three-row SUV, filling a gap that existed for decades. The hybrid variant with 366 hp and 29 MPG combined offers the best power-to-efficiency ratio in the class. Lexus reliability underpins the ownership proposition. At $55,300, it competes with the Acura MDX and upcoming three-row rivals.

Key Highlights

  • Lexus's first three-row SUV — new for 2024
  • Hybrid delivers 366 hp with 29 MPG
  • Built on the Toyota Grand Highlander platform

Powertrain Options

Engine Horsepower Torque Fuel MPG
2.4L Turbo 275 hp 317 lb-ft Gasoline 22
2.5L Turbo Hybrid 366 hp 400 lb-ft Hybrid 29

Transmission: 8-speed auto

0-60 mph: 6.2 seconds

Pros & Cons

✓ Pros

  • Fills a critical gap in Lexus's lineup — three-row luxury
  • Hybrid powertrain is both powerful and efficient
  • Lexus build quality and ownership experience

✗ Cons

  • Third row is snug for adults
  • Less sporty than it looks
  • Competing against the well-established MDX and GX
